Love is the only human experience that is simultaneously universal and utterly chaotic. While data can predict divorce rates with surprising accuracy (Gottman, 1994), data cannot teach a person how to feel safe or how to repair a rupture. This is where romantic storylines excel. From Jane Austen’s Pride and Prejudice to Pixar’s Up, these narratives provide a structured map of emotional cause and effect that reality often obscures. Memory & Context Recognition: 1
